Auction Delivery Details
Copart Delivery can be ordered during payment checkout. Typical timing: a few business days within ~100 miles, about 2–3 weeks if farther. Storage/gate fees may be waived for members set up with automatic domestic delivery; fees still apply if delivery is assigned after payment grace period.

Storage Holding Fees
Copart holds vehicles at no charge for up to three days, including the day of sale. Storage fees then apply and vary by location (rates shown on each location page).
Who can Register
Membership types: Guest (free, browse only), Basic ($99/year; deposit required = 10% of max bid), Premier ($249/year + $400 refundable deposit; higher buying power). In California, private individuals need a Broker to bid on clean or salvage title vehicles; dealers/dismantlers/general businesses/exporters must provide operational license and sales tax license for the same address.
Fees and Methods
Payment Methods
Accepted: Secure electronic payments (wire transfer, ePay for approved business buyers, debit cards; MoneyGram Express, Western Union Quick Collect); non-secure electronic payments (credit cards, wallet apps like Apple Pay/Google Pay/PayPal); company checks (domestic buyers only, with pre-approval); cashier’s checks; available funds and third-party financing. Not accepted: Cash to purchase vehicles (cash may be accepted for fees only, up to stated limits); personal checks and international checks not accepted; card payments cannot be made over the phone. In-person payments may incur a $20 per-vehicle surcharge and longer wait times. Typical card limits around $20,000/day.
Bidding Methods
Online only. Bids can be placed via Copart.com and the Copart Member App; you may also place bids while physically at a yard using your device or a lobby kiosk. Auctions themselves are entirely online.

Pickup Rules
Pickup requires scheduling an appointment. Use the Copart Transportation App to schedule and to check in on arrival; mark yourself as arrived. Copart staff moves and loads the vehicle; vehicles cannot be driven off Copart property for legal/liability reasons. Titles may be picked up at the location for a per-title fee (expect wait times). For sublots/offsite vehicles, follow yard instructions; offsite units may be moved to a Copart facility if not removed within set timeframes and additional towing/storage charges can apply.
Policies
Visitor Sign‑In/Virtual Queue lets you reserve a place in line at the yard; Premier Members get priority in the queue.; Safety rules for previewing: safety vests and closed‑toe shoes required; buyers allowed in designated sale rows only; no tools; no starting vehicles without a Copart employee; no test drives.; Vehicles not removed from loading/parking areas by 4:45 p.m. local time are moved to locked storage and released only after payment of additional gate/storage fees if applicable.; Offsite Sales: If not picked up within six calendar days, the vehicle may be moved to a Copart facility; buyer is responsible for towing charges to Copart and any storage thereafter (up to 30 days).

Third Party Requirements
Buyer assigns lots to a transporter from the Payments Due page by entering the transporter’s email; the transporter must use the Copart Transportation App. Copart is not responsible for third‑party transporter damage/fees.
Third Party Process
Buyer selects lot(s) → Send to Transporter → enter transporter email → transporter receives email with instructions → transporter schedules in the Copart Transportation App → checks in and picks up as per app workflow using paperless gate passes.

Self Pickup Requirement
Copart Transportation App required for scheduling and check‑in; truck/trailer or transporter vehicle required; cannot drive vehicles off the lot. Safety rules apply when visiting yards.
Self Pickup Process
1) Schedule appointment in the Copart Transportation App. 2) Upon arrival, use the app to mark yourself as arrived or use Visitor Sign‑In/Virtual Queue. 3) Wait for text/notification and proceed when called. 4) Copart staff moves vehicle to loading area and loads it. 5) Optional: pick up title at office (fee applies).
